programar todo al dvi

JTAG on DVI3000.

Moderator: elkora

Locked
dagra82
Junior Member
Posts: 108
Joined: Fri Apr 07, 2006 1:27 pm

programar todo al dvi

Post by dagra82 »

Para programar el Boot .
Para programar el boot es necesario leer el altera con el byteblaster .
1.- leer el altera y hacer copia de seguridad
2. borrar el altera observaras que el usbjtag no te detecta la flash .
3. Puente ha realizar
1.- LA PATILLA 6 CON LA 25
2.- LA PATILLA 15 CON LA 22
4.- Ahora ya te detecta la flash y le has quitado la proteccion al boot
5.- program boot y cmpram boot todo ok
6.-luego program el app quitando el perro guardian y la nvram .
7.- luego apagas deco quitas puentes y vuelves a programar el altera sino el deco no enciende

http://img12.imageshack.us/my.php?image=altera.jpg
http://img12.imageshack.us/img12/7160/altera.jpg

Para programar el app
Primero quitar el quitar el perro guaridan
http://img12.imageshack.us/img12/6870/l ... blesch.jpg
http://img12.imageshack.us/img12/4794/l ... isable.jpg
http://img12.imageshack.us/img12/9089/i ... achdog.jpg
http://img12.imageshack.us/my.php?image ... achdog.jpg

Tambien se puede utilizar estos scripts

// ******************************
// DVI3000 Change Firmware Script
// ******************************
detect
ldram 9fc20000 %1
Program 9fc20000 e0000
//echo 1 Block 9fc20000 Programed.
//echo Press enter when Debug mode is (off) to program nest block, any other character with return exit the script.
pause
Program 9fd00000 80000
//echo 1 Block 9fc40000 Programed.
//echo Press enter when Debug mode is (off) to program nest block, any other character with return exit the script.
pause
Program 9fd80000 80000
//echo 1 Block 9fc60000 Programed.
//echo Press enter when Debug mode is (off) to program nest block, any other character with return exit the script.
pause
Program 9fe00000 80000
//echo 1 Block 9fc80000 Programed.
//echo Press enter when Debug mode is (off) to program nest block, any other character with return exit the script.
//echo All Blocks Programed
pause
program 9fe80000 80000
//echo 1 Block 9fc20000 Programed.
//echo Press enter when Debug mode is (off) to program nest block, any other character with return exit the script.
pause
Program 9ff00000 80000
//echo 1 Block 9fc40000 Programed.
//echo Press enter when Debug mode is (off) to program nest block, any other character with return exit the script.
pause
Program 9ff80000 80000
//echo 1 Block 9fc60000 Programed.
//echo Press enter when Debug mode is (off) to program nest block, any other character with return exit the script.
pause
//echo All Blocks Programed

NVRAM y PPv
// **************************
// Dvi3000 clrppv
// **************************
detect
getram nvram
f 9f02b28c 40 0
f 9f016090 80 0
setram nvram
reset

La nvram no tiene proteccion setram nvram
SOLO BORRA LOS PPV DE LA NVRAM PERO SUBE AL XC NO LO BORRA DEL XC

*.-Como hacer que no te actualice el dvi .(unidad fake por hadware)

Hay 2 metodos .
este es el mas seguro pero no probado
http://img260.imageshack.us/img260/6858 ... prueba.jpg

y este es el que esta probado y funciona pero no es lo correcto

http://img245.imageshack.us/img245/6514/3120patita.jpg
http://img245.imageshack.us/my.php?image=3120patita.jpg

MENUS OCULTOS DEL XC

Para entrar al xc se hace de la siguiente manera:
1.- METODO
Con el dvi encendido cogemos el mando y apretamos el boton de apagado y enseguida el ok y parece el menu oculto .
2.- METODO
El dvi quitado de la corriente apretas la flescha de arriba y le pones el cable de corriente y te aparece

.-- DENTRO DEL MENU OCULTO AHI OTRO

.- Para entrar al otro menu debe tocar en el mando la tecla ¡
1.- 4960
2.- 5632

Esta foto es de un dvi activado a todo

http://img245.imageshack.us/img245/7098/xcsinua.jpg

El ippv esta en yes esta activado
el ippv pone no esta desactivado


EN LOS FIRWARE NUEVOS ESTA DESACTIVADO EL TELNET PERO EN LOS ANTERIORES SI EL MODO DE ENTRAR ES ASI:
****************************************************
Comandos Telnet para el Decoder DVI3000 de Motorola.
****************************************************

Conexion por telnet:telnet (ip_decoder)
Login: agentsmith101
Password: v612qaY=dc7@42

Antes de nada activaremos el Modo supervisor con el comando 'enable'.

DVi>enable

Nos pedira un password.
Password: Serp@e:2RdF!SH
Despues podemos ver la lista de comandos con '?'.

DVi>?

show --Show system information
set --Set system parameter
clear --Clear system parameters and logs
enable --Enable supervisor mode
exit --Terminate connection
video --Video Diagnostics

Cada comando de estos tiene subcomandos que podremos ver poniendo una '?' despues de cada comando.

DVi>show ?

summary --Settop summary status
version --Software version information
currchan --Current channel information
cainfo --Conditional Access information
mcprov --MediaCipher provisioning information
firmware --Factory programmed firmware data
general --General configuration information
time --Time information
ib --Inband signal status
ibconfig --Inabnd configuration
oob --Out-of-band signal status
oobconfig --Out-of-band configuration
tcpip --Settop TCP/IP configuration
cmstatus --Cable Modem status
cmtcpip --Cable Modem TCP/IP configuration
downstream --Cable Modem downstream signal status
upstream --Cable Modem upstream signal status
usbdevice --USB Device list
starvue --StarVue configuration
syserror --SysError log
eventlog --Event log
exception --Exception log
dbgzone --Debug Zone settings
memdbg --Memory Debug settings
avstatus --Audio and Video status

Ejemplos: DVi>show version
DVi>show tcpip

DVi>set ?

dbgzone --Set Debug Zone


DVi>clear ?

syserror --Clear SysError log
eventlog --Clear Event log
exception --Clear Exception log
dbgzone --Clear Debug Zone


DVi>enable ?


Already in Supervisor mode


DVI>exit ? --Terminate connection



DVi>video ?

status --Read Video data and write to NVM
restart --Restart Video decoder
dumplog --Dump logged video data in NVM
clearlog --Clear logged video data in NVM
dumpraw --Dump Raw video log data in NVM

PUERTO SERIE YO TAMBIEN TENGO EL DCT PORT CONTROL PERO HACE LO MISMO

http://img245.imageshack.us/img245/944/dviport.jpg
http://img245.imageshack.us/my.php?image
Yo pienso que la base esta en este conector.

*.- En el firware 00.00 de los dvi sale esto :

BOOTROM.NEEDS UPGRADE ....YES.INSERT PASSCARD.THEN PRESS OK ....NO .NO UPGRADE NEEDED...DONE....UPGRADING BOOTROM ....SUCCESS.BOOTROM UPGRADED....FAILURE.ERROR UPGRADING BOOTROM.REGISTER ACCESS (Serial Port)...PRESS SELECT TO ACCESS REGISTERS....PRESS MENU TO EXIT..ACCESSING REGISTERS VIA SERIAL PORT.....
Use the following command to ACCESS REGISTERS.....
<address> and <value> are in hex.
<number> is in decimal.....
mb <address> # manipulate BYTE at <address>...
mw <address> # manipulate WORD at <address>...
ml <address> # manipulate LONG at <address>.......
rb <address> # read BYTE at <address>.....
rw <address> # read WORD at <address>.....
rl <address> # read LONG at <address>.....
wb <address> <value> # write BYTE at <address>....
ww <address> <value> # write WORD at <address>....
wl <address> <value> # write LONG at <address>....
dr <address> <number> # dump <number> of bytes from register at <address>......
h # display this help menu.....
q # exit to MTC menu.......
The following command is currently available...... <value> is in hex..... <value>

# change register value to <value>....
i # increase register value.....
k # decrease register value.....
[ # decrease register address...
] # increase register address.......
h # display this help menu......
q # exit to previous menu.......
$ ... ......Exits and returns to MTC menu.

Pero yo le meti el DCT port control y no me salia nada puede se por que me falte algo mas pero pone por serie .

El señor usbjtag a puesto en la seccion de descarga 2 firwares el 00.00 y el 16.21 el cual tiene telnet activado.

TODO ESTO SE LO TENEMOS QUE AGRADECER A :
HAUTE , ANDRONT , MUCHAS GRACIAS AMIGOS

PD. Hay un firware spilog que captura comandos a ver si podemos fabricar un comando
elkora
Junior Member
Posts: 245
Joined: Wed Jan 03, 2007 8:57 pm

Post by elkora »

que buenas noticias dagra82 lo pondre como stick.

gracias a todos los involucrados.
dagra82
Junior Member
Posts: 108
Joined: Fri Apr 07, 2006 1:27 pm

Post by dagra82 »

elkora me gustria subir unos firware para los dvi de varias versiones que tengo y de varios modelos si puedes nos podemos agregar y te paso los firware y los subes y siento no saber poner la fotos de otra forma.
Ya ha ouesto usbjtag en la seccion de descarga 2 firware el 00.00 y el 16.21 con telnet
Un saludo
pincho11
Junior Member
Posts: 9
Joined: Tue Jan 15, 2008 5:54 am

Post by pincho11 »

cuando pones metodo para q no actualice ,te refieres a q si le metes el firm 00 no te actualiza y lo puedes arrancar el firm?
dagra82
Junior Member
Posts: 108
Joined: Fri Apr 07, 2006 1:27 pm

Post by dagra82 »

No cuando me refiero que no actualice , es que estas dado de alta en la operadora y haciendole esto no te dan de baja el deco (como unidad fake pero por hadware)
whisky
Junior Member
Posts: 10
Joined: Thu Jun 26, 2008 7:09 am

Post by whisky »

Las DVI estan funcionando para Puerto Rico?
dagra82
Junior Member
Posts: 108
Joined: Fri Apr 07, 2006 1:27 pm

Post by dagra82 »

Los dvi modelos de placa 3020 y 3120 estan funcionando en España y sino recuerdo mal en holanda tambien . un saludo
jomapeca
Junior Member
Posts: 1
Joined: Sun May 10, 2009 9:31 am

byteblaster

Post by jomapeca »

Podria alguien aclararme que es el byblaster porfa?
dagra82
Junior Member
Posts: 108
Joined: Fri Apr 07, 2006 1:27 pm

Post by dagra82 »

es el programador para el altera y el sofware necesario es el quartus un saludo
DJLUIS_5
Junior Member
Posts: 64
Joined: Fri Feb 08, 2008 8:09 pm

Post by DJLUIS_5 »

pero q es el altera el xcchip o otra cosa amigo draga82?
dagra82
Junior Member
Posts: 108
Joined: Fri Apr 07, 2006 1:27 pm

Post by dagra82 »

El dvi3020 para poder programar el boot necesitamos desproteger la flash , y se hace haciendo los puentes en el altera . Si quieres programar el firware entonces quitas el perroguardian , la nvram no tien proteccion.
El xc no encuentro el datasheet y mira que me lo han buscado en china y tampoc el datasheet del BCN7115 que es el procesador que lleva .
Un saludo .
trasistor
Junior Member
Posts: 4
Joined: Wed Feb 13, 2008 7:24 am

borrar ppv

Post by trasistor »

Hola saludos a todos,por favoralguien me puede aclarar como borrrar los ppv´s.gracias
dagra82
Junior Member
Posts: 108
Joined: Fri Apr 07, 2006 1:27 pm

Post by dagra82 »

Hola pues los ppv se almacenan en dos sitios en el xc y en la nvram.
En el XC no podemos borrarlos y el limite esta a los 20 compras.
En la nvram si podemos borrarlos y hacer que no te los cobren pero cuando el xc se llene (20 creditos) se bloqueara. aqui te dejo el scrip . Un saludo
// **************************
// Dvi3000 clrppv
// **************************
getram nvram
f 9f02b28c 40 0
f 9f016090 80 0
setram nvram
reset
hqa18
Junior Member
Posts: 205
Joined: Wed Dec 06, 2006 8:18 pm

Post by hqa18 »

Aqui les dejo la info basica del Byteblaster desde el manual hasta los diagramas para hacerlo y como queda despues de Terminado el mismo , tambien lo pueden comprar hecho que lo venden varios sitios ya hecho:

http://img140.imageshack.us/img140/7936/37905701.jpg
http://img37.imageshack.us/img37/5570/32727064.jpg
http://img404.imageshack.us/img404/8506/indexjk.jpg
http://img64.imageshack.us/img64/8398/52537787.jpg
You do not have the required permissions to view the files attached to this post.
mirando
vmontes
Junior Member
Posts: 1
Joined: Mon Apr 13, 2009 12:57 pm

Post by vmontes »

una pregunta a ¿alguien le ha funcionado esto para hacer andar un dvi ?

es que esto mismo ya lo he leido en varios sitios pero no hay nadie que diga que le ha ido bien

saludos
Locked

Who is online

Users browsing this forum: No registered users and 6 guests